What is a Soccer Stadium?
Soccer-specific stadium is a term used mainly in the United States and Canada to refer to a sports stadium either purpose-built or fundamentally redesigned for soccer and whose primary function is to host soccer matches, as opposed to a multi-purpose stadium which is for a variety of sports.
How Much Does It Cost To Build A Soccer Stadium In South Africa?
Moses Mabhida Stadium
Capacity | 56 000 |
---|---|
Cost | R 1.6 billion |
Construction | 06/2006-2009 |
Design | GMP Architekten, Ibola Lethu Architects |
Design time | 2006 |
How much land is needed for a football stadium?
To cover the field, basic bleachers, some concession and toilet facilities, a field house, and an area fenced-in around the stadium, you’re looking at 4–6 acres of land.

Do stadiums make money?
Finally, many football stadiums and other sporting venues will make money by hiring out the stadium as a private hire venue for a wide range of events, such as private parties, charity balls, conferences, and more.
Some stadiums will even hire the venue out to die-hard fans who want to hold their wedding there.
Who owns SA stadium?
Stadium Management SA (SMSA) is South Africa’s leading stadium management group managing four multi-million rand venues in Johannesburg: the iconic FNB Stadium, historic Orlando Stadium, Dobsonville Stadium and the Rand Stadium.
